.title-section-block{padding-top:2.5rem;padding-bottom:2.5rem}@media (max-width:48rem){.title-section-block{padding-top:1.5rem;padding-bottom:1.5rem}}@media (max-width:36rem){.title-section-block{padding-top:1rem;padding-bottom:1rem}}.title-section{text-align:center;color:#111928;width:fit-content;margin:0 auto 2.5rem;display:block}.title-section--h1{color:#111928;font-family:Inter,sans-serif;font-size:3.75rem;font-style:normal;font-weight:700;line-height:100%}@media (max-width:48rem){.title-section--h1{font-size:2.875rem;line-height:105%}}@media (max-width:36rem){.title-section--h1{font-size:2.125rem;line-height:110%}}.title-section--h2{color:#111928;font-family:Inter,sans-serif;font-size:3rem;font-style:normal;font-weight:600;line-height:100%}@media (max-width:48rem){.title-section--h2{font-size:2.25rem;line-height:108%}}@media (max-width:36rem){.title-section--h2{font-size:1.75rem;line-height:114%}}.title-section--h3{color:#005999;letter-spacing:-.025rem;font-family:Inter,sans-serif;font-size:1.5rem;font-style:normal;font-weight:700;line-height:2rem}@media (max-width:48rem){.title-section--h3{letter-spacing:-.01875rem;font-size:1.375rem;line-height:1.875rem}}@media (max-width:36rem){.title-section--h3{letter-spacing:-.0125rem;font-size:1.25rem;line-height:1.75rem}}.title-section--decorated{display:block}@media (max-width:48rem){.title-section{margin-bottom:1.5rem}}.title-section--plain{margin:0 auto;padding-bottom:0}.title-section--plain:after,.title-section--plain:before{content:none}.section-header{text-align:center;flex-wrap:nowrap;justify-content:center;align-items:center;gap:1rem;margin-bottom:2.5rem;padding-bottom:0;display:flex}.section-header__title{color:#111928;text-wrap:balance;min-width:0;margin:0;font-family:Inter,sans-serif;font-size:3rem;font-style:normal;font-weight:600;line-height:100%}@media (max-width:48rem){.section-header__title{font-size:2.25rem;line-height:108%}}@media (max-width:36rem){.section-header__title{font-size:1.75rem;line-height:114%}}.section-header__title--h1{color:#111928;font-family:Inter,sans-serif;font-size:3.75rem;font-style:normal;font-weight:700;line-height:100%}@media (max-width:48rem){.section-header__title--h1{font-size:2.875rem;line-height:105%}}@media (max-width:36rem){.section-header__title--h1{font-size:2.125rem;line-height:110%}}.section-header__title--h1{margin-bottom:5rem}@media (max-width:48rem){.section-header__title--h1{margin-bottom:2.5rem}}.section-header__title--h2{color:#111928;font-family:Inter,sans-serif;font-size:3rem;font-style:normal;font-weight:600;line-height:100%}@media (max-width:48rem){.section-header__title--h2{font-size:2.25rem;line-height:108%}}@media (max-width:36rem){.section-header__title--h2{font-size:1.75rem;line-height:114%}}.section-header__title--h3{color:#005999;letter-spacing:-.025rem;font-family:Inter,sans-serif;font-size:1.5rem;font-style:normal;font-weight:700;line-height:2rem}@media (max-width:48rem){.section-header__title--h3{letter-spacing:-.01875rem;font-size:1.375rem;line-height:1.875rem}}@media (max-width:36rem){.section-header__title--h3{letter-spacing:-.0125rem;font-size:1.25rem;line-height:1.75rem}}.section-header__title--h3{margin-bottom:1.5rem}@media (max-width:48rem){.section-header__title--h3{margin-bottom:1.25rem}}.section-header__action{flex-shrink:0;margin-left:0;display:none}@media (max-width:48rem){.section-header:not(.section-header--page-main){margin-bottom:1.5rem;padding-bottom:0}.section-header__action{margin-top:.5rem;display:block}}.section-header--page-main{text-align:center;justify-content:center;margin-bottom:0;padding-bottom:0}.section-header--page-main .section-header__title{text-align:center;text-wrap:balance;max-width:47.5rem;margin:0}.section-header--page-main .section-header__title--h1{margin-bottom:5rem}@media (max-width:48rem){.section-header--page-main .section-header__title--h1{margin-bottom:2.5rem}.section-header--page-main{text-align:center;justify-content:center;margin-bottom:0}.section-header--page-main .section-header__title{text-align:center;text-wrap:balance;max-width:none}}
